1642 EDWARD CORBETT. Westminster Assembly Puritan on God's Sovereignty at Outbreak of Civil War. Biography " the "Checks to Antinomianism"Rather rare and sensibly desperate sermon preached by Westminster Divine, Edward Corbett, during the opening months of the English Civil War. His distress is sensible and the sermon reads almost as a meditation and prayer, uttered we imagine through tears, at the state of the England, Ireland, Scotland, and Wales.
